The purpose of this position inherently involves providing excellent customer care to our Petco full-service Vetco Total Care hospital clients. The Concierge represents the mission and values to all customers and is typically the first and last person a client encounters when entering our hospital. The Concierge is responsible, like all team members, for fostering cohesion and motivation within the practice. All hospital partners are responsible for performing duties in a way that creates an environment in which the patient’s needs always come first, every team member understands that they have the power to do what it takes to create an exceptional customer and patient experience, contentious issues are dealt with and resolved as they occur or as soon as possible, and exceptional teamwork and commitment to shared goals benefits the entire organization. Essential Job Functions include answering the practice phone and routing calls, maintaining hospital appointment calendar, greeting visitors and clients, monitoring wait times, participating in training new staff, ensuring waiting area cleanliness, confirming appointments, providing backup support to technical staff, and performing additional duties as assigned. The Concierge takes direct supervision from the Hospital Office Manager and Hospital Leader on Duty. The role requires planning and problem solving to ensure efficient hospital operation and optimal patient and client experience, including rescheduling appointments and communicating with clients during delays. The Concierge often deals with upset clients and must be compassionate, adaptable, and flexible to balance client experience and medical staff focus. This position impacts the organization by contributing to productive practice growth and high-quality care standards. No supervisory duties. Education/Experience required: High school diploma, at least 1 year experience in veterinary practice or customer-facing role, excellent communication skills, compassion, telephone and computer skills, team player attitude. Preferred experience with Practice Management System. Work environment involves bending, kneeling, lifting up to 30 pounds, standing for long periods, and direct contact with clients and pets. Regular communication with clients, veterinary specialists, and product/service providers.
